The Breast Cancer Score in 95607, Capay, California is 75 out of 100 when comparing 34,000 ZIP Codes in the United States.
100.00 percent of the population in 95607 drive to work alone. 0.00 percent of the people take some form of public transportation like the bus or the train to work. Approximately 17.95 percent of the residents get to work in less than 30 minutes. 61.54 percent of the residents in 95607 get to work in more than 60 minutes. The average household size is approximately 1.63 members with about 2.19 cars available per household.
An estimate of 100.00 percent of the residents in 95607 has some form of health insurance. 52.74 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 95.52 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.
A resident in 95607 would have to travel an average of 20.40 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, Sutter Davis Hospital . In a 20-mile radius, there are 0 healthcare providers accessible to residents in 95607, Capay, California.

As of , an estimate of 201 residents live in 95607 with a median age of 68.2 years. 5.97 percent of the population is under the age of 18, and 56.22 percent of the population is at least 65 years of age. 33.33 percent of the residents in 95607 is currently married, and 31.34 percent of the population has never been married.
The monthly median household income in 95607 is $13,645.83. The monthly median housing costs for residents in 95607 is approximately $0. The median household spends about 0.00 percent of their income on housing.

Brief History of Capay
Capay has a rich history dating back to its early settlement by Patwin Native American tribes. The area's fertile soil attracted agricultural pioneers who established farms and orchards contributing to its vibrant farming community today Capay remains celebrated for its agricultural heritage hosting events like farm tours farmers markets showcasing local produce.
